yea the pan is easier to take off than put on without messing up the rtv. but check to see what side of the engine its coming from. fron would be front main seal or timing cover. rear would be rear main seal but i dont know if it would leak out like u said. do u have a 5spd? cuz a rear main seal leak i heard would make ur cltuch slip really bad. intake side of the engine could be oil filter seal maybe or oil pressure sensor leaking. the other side of the engine doesnt have anything to leak
